Transaction 36df043eb7edf107275307ad474eb5d14593a07994e25c415d2bc9337fa8a496

1 Input
1 Outputs
  • 36df043eb7edf107275307ad474eb5d14593a07994e25c415d2bc9337fa8a496:0
  • value  594128
    address  3DpfYcuueisBcLqyBFCbdtycLzMdvJrNSk